From a51d070d364b0da8e5f8ea9203a6e50c8b4c0af3 Mon Sep 17 00:00:00 2001 From: wanglizhong <wlz> Date: 星期三, 09 七月 2025 22:06:34 +0800 Subject: [PATCH] feat(派单模块): 添加敏感信息隐藏功能 --- inc/thirdpay.asp | 28 +++++++++++++++++----------- 1 files changed, 17 insertions(+), 11 deletions(-) diff --git a/inc/thirdpay.asp b/inc/thirdpay.asp index a469e80..8a1e7de 100644 --- a/inc/thirdpay.asp +++ b/inc/thirdpay.asp @@ -1,20 +1,26 @@ <% '绗笁鏂规敮浠� -Function ThirdPay(PayMoney,ServiceOrdID,DispatchOrdID) +Function ThirdPay(PayType,PayMoney,ServiceOrdID,DispatchOrdID,replaceURL) 'PayType:鏀粯绫诲瀷 'PayMoney:鏀粯閲戦 'ServiceOrdID:鏈嶅姟鍗旾D 'DispatchOrdID:璋冨害鍗旾D -Set rs = Server.CreateObject("ADODB.Recordset") -sql="select * from ServiceOrder where ServiceOrdID="&ServiceOrdID -rs.open sql,objConn,1,1 -If not rs.Eof then - PayQRcodeURL = rs("PayQRcodeURL") - if PayQRcodeURL<>"" Then - PayQRcodeURL = PayQRcodeURL&"?PayMoney="&PayMoney&"&ServiceOrdID="&ServiceOrdID&"&DispatchOrdID="&DispatchOrdID - Response.Redirect PayQRcodeURL + Set rs = Server.CreateObject("ADODB.Recordset") + sql="select * from ServiceOrder where ServiceOrdID="&ServiceOrdID + rs.open sql,objConn,1,1 + If not rs.Eof then + PayQRcodeURL = rs("PayQRcodeURL") + if PayQRcodeURL<>"" Then + PayQRcodeURL = PayQRcodeURL&"?PayType="&PayType&"&PayMoney="&PayMoney&"&ServiceOrdID="&ServiceOrdID&"&DispatchOrdID="&DispatchOrdID&"&returnUrl="&replaceURL + Response.Redirect PayQRcodeURL + End If End If -End If -rs.close() + rs.close() +End Function + +Function buildPayURL(PayType,PayMoney,ServiceOrdID,DispatchOrdID,PayQRcodeURL) + Dim PayURL + PayURL = PayQRcodeURL&"?PayType="&PayType&"&PayMoney="&PayMoney&"&ServiceOrdID="&ServiceOrdID&"&DispatchOrdID="&DispatchOrdID + buildPayURL = PayURL End Function %> \ No newline at end of file -- Gitblit v1.9.1